Great video, as always. A pleasure to watch. Your opponent is indeed better on almost every aspect of the game. His balls are deeper, more penetrating, crazy kickserve, amazing touch, etc. He was always on the lookout to put you under pressure. He is super relax on his FH. Your rally balls are too high, too much spin and they tend too land short. I think you are doing too much of a vertical upswing on your FH. You can use that kind of shot here and there (certainly on gravel), but not constantly. You gotta work on your groundstrokes :) Keep strong!

Tough. Useful that you have the footage to work out why he was better. Just my view but you played safe high balls down the middle but not deep enough to keep him pinned back. He was hitting you wider, closer to the lines making it easy to slot the next shot into the gap. After a couple of breaks down in the second you had nothing to lose by letting go and unloading some shots. Nice edit at the end. Learn and move on. 💪
